Output fbe77394733c504919e1f1a95abcac200dceb1112541a1f942417295d4d1e831:1

value
620723
script pubkey
OP_0 OP_PUSHBYTES_20 de4e279150446f7687d2924cbcceff652ee6afe5
address
bc1qme8z0y2sg3hhdp7jjfxtenhlv5hwdtl9lggssw
transaction
fbe77394733c504919e1f1a95abcac200dceb1112541a1f942417295d4d1e831
confirmations
36572
spent
true